Dr Oz: Tahini Immunity Boost Veggie Dip
Tahini is a spread made from ground sesame seeds, like peanut butter. He said it contains magnesium and zinc, key immune boosting ingredients. They will also activate your white blood cells. Dr Oz made a Tahini Veggie Dip:
- 1 cup yogurt
- 1 clove garlic
- 1 tablespoon tahini
- juice of 1 lemon
Mix these ingredients together and you will be able to get all of the magnesium and zinc you need in just a few tablespoons.

Dr John La Puma Pumpkin Soup Recipe
Another immune boosting food, pumpkins have beta-carotene, an antioxidant that helps our bodies convert Vitamin A. Here is what you need for his pumpkin soup:
- 3 pound pumpkin
- 3 cups chicken stock
- 1 onion, chopped
- 3 garlic cloves, roasted
Preheat your oven to 400 and cut your pumpkin in half. Roast this for 45 minutes, then scoop the seeds out and set them aside. Put the pumpkin into a blender with the garlic, onion, and chicken stock. Mix this to your desired consistency.
Dr Oz Pumpkin Puree Recipe
If you’re loving the pumpkin, Dr Oz whipped up this pumpkin puree side dish. Here’s what you’ll need:
- 1 can pumpkin puree
- 1 teaspoon cholesterol-lowering spread
- pinch of stevia
- pinch of cinnamon
Mix all of your ingredients in a microwave safe bowl and heat for one minute in the microwave. Let it cool and serve.
